Shawna Scafe of Simple On Purpose shares three steps to show up for your life. Episode 1234: Three Steps To Show Up for Your Life by Shawna Scafe of Simple On Purpose on Mindfulness & Courage Shawna Scafe is a mom of three small kids who started blogging after her first son was born. She wanted to share her c-section story in order to help herself work through the disappointment she felt about it. She read a book on minimalism that changed how she viewed her life. She started asking questions about why we have so much, do so much, work so much and we feel so restless and overwhelmed. Shawna is trying to live life on purpose, set dreams and goals for herself as a mom, wife and woman and she is trying to share it openly with everyone.
